#623b00 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#623b00 is composed of 38.4% red, 23.1%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 100%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 36.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 19.2%. #623b00 color hex could be obtained by blending #c47600 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#623b00

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#140c00 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#623b00

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#35322d is the less saturated color, while #623b00 is the most saturated one.
